Bio

I’ve been a creative professional for over 14 years, starting out as a graphic artist, illustrator and web designer before switching to the copy side in 1998. Since then I’ve worked on the client and agency side for dozens of mid-size to Fortune 500 companies in just about every vertical, primarily as a copywriter and creative director in the interactive space.

As a singer/songwriter/producer, I’ve independently released six records, and my first non-fiction book, Indie Rock 101: Running, Recording and Promoting Your Band, was published last year by Focal Press. I’m also a vegan, black belt in tae kwon do and certified scuba diver. In my scant free time, I work on music and writing projects, and recently placed two scripts for TV’s “The Office” in the 2010 Scriptapalooza semifinals.

I’m currently working on a novel set in San Francisco, where I live with my fiancée, rescue dog and cat, Max.
